Aeon Introduces Smart Electric Fan – The Yamazen Fan

September 17, 2019 by StrawberrY Gal

Being a mum, I am always concern about loads of worries when buying a fan. We are afraid that our children get hurts when they touch the fan and many more. As we are staying in Malaysia, fan is a necessities to every home and thanks to AEON CO. (M) BHD for this great innovation.  AEON CO. (M) BHD brings you with the new and smart electric fan that is designed to offer convenience, safety and also comfort.

For the first time, AEON brings you with this No 1 category leader brand in electric fan in Japan which is the Yamazen. The Yamazen fan will be available in Malaysia with the introduction of the Yamazen Touch Stop Electric Fan.

With the eat and humidity in Malaysia, the Yamazen Touch Stop Electric Fan is easily maintained and they are indeed economical. It just need to plugged in to enjoy a cooling sensation while getting the air moving and removing the stuffiness in the air.  And why should you choose Yamazen Touch Stop Electric Fan ?

Built in 8 hour auto shutoff function
With the built in 8 hours auto shutoff function, it actually helps to save energy as well as offer you with a piece of mind for those who are in rush and forgetful

5 blades which give you a quieter effect
The Yamazen Touch Stop Electic Fan stands a maximum of 1000 mm and a minimum of 800 mm offers to bring you with the gentle and yet relaxing sensation plus it is quiet as well. With the 5-piece blade fan, it brings you a little vibration and gentler wind too.

Child Friendly
The fan is child friendly where it is able to detect the human touch through its child safety sensor that immediately stop the fan when the guard is touch. It will resumed after just 15 seconds.

Customizable speed and oscillation setting
The fan comes with the function which suits your home. With the five blades, they not only quiet but they comes with 3 types of wind power ( low, medium and high). It can oscillate left, right, up and down for the ultimate range of cooling.

And the fan is reasonably priced only at RM 199  and it comes in 3 different colors namely blue, sand gold, and clear. It is available exclusively at all AEON retail and AEON Big outlets throughout the country.
